How does Jacksonville CDP (Indiana County), Pennsylvania, PA compare to Thompsontown, PA? Jacksonville CDP (Indiana County), Pennsylvania has a population of 548 with a median household income of $55,000, while Thompsontown has 554 residents and a median income of $41,875.
